High Court of Australia Dixon C.J. Kitto, Taylor, Menzies and Windeyer JJ. Irwin v Tyson [1963] HCA 62
ORDER Appeal allowed. Order of the Supreme Court varied as follows: After the words in the said order It is ordered that the questions asked in the said summons be answered as follows, the following answers to the questions in the said order set out are substituted. Question 1: No. Questions 2 and 3 do not arise. Question 4: The defendant Harry Bucklow became on 17th July 1960 absolutely entitled to the whole beneficial interest in the testator's estate subject to any right or interest created by him and then subsisting in favour of the defendant Phairs Pty. Ltd. or any other company or person. Subject to the foregoing variations the order of the Supreme Court is confirmed. Costs of the appeal to be paid out of the estate.
Cur. adv. vult.
On 12th October 1962, before the Full Court resumed hearing the appeal, Menzies J. in chambers ordered that the proceedings be amended by substituting William Michael Bucklow and Peter Cameron Bucklow as respondents to the appeal in lieu of Kathleen Margaret Sholl and directed that a copy of the order and the notice of appeal be served on the parties so joined. His Honour also ordered that in the event of the Court making an order for costs in favour of the interest formerly represented by Mrs. Sholl she should have her costs up to the date of order and the parties joined, their costs thereafter, and that the costs of the parties appearing on the summons in chambers be taxed and paid by the plaintiff respondent out of the estate of William Bucklow, deceased. Kathleen Margaret Sholl subsequently filed a notice of appearance on behalf of the infant respondents as their guardian ad litem. At the resumption of the hearing before the Full Court K. A. Aickin Q.C. and B. F. McNab were granted leave to appear on behalf of William Michael Bucklow and Peter Cameron Bucklow. The following written judgments were delivered:—
